Consider the following kinds of organisms:
1. Copepods
2. Cyanobacteria
3. Diatoms
4. Foraminifera

Which of the above are primary producers in the food chains of oceans?
Correct Answer
2 and 3

💡 Analysis & Explanation
Photosynthetic Organisms
Cyanobacteria (often termed blue-green algae) and Diatoms are major groups of phytoplankton. They possess chlorophyll and perform photosynthesis, forming the foundational base of marine food webs as primary producers. Thus, items 2 and 3 are correct.
Consumer Organisms
Copepods are tiny crustaceans that feed on phytoplankton, categorizing them as zooplankton and primary consumers. Foraminifera are primarily heterotrophic protists that capture their food, not producers. Thus, items 1 and 4 are incorrect.
Conclusion
Only Cyanobacteria and Diatoms serve as primary producers.
